,可以通过以下步骤实现:
with open('file.txt', 'r') as file:
content = file.read()
bad_words = ['bad_word1', 'bad_word2', 'bad_word3']
filtered_content = content
for word in bad_words:
filtered_content = filtered_content.replace(word, '')
with open('filtered_file.txt', 'w') as file:
file.write(filtered_content)
以上代码仅提供了基本的文本过滤功能,如果需要更复杂的过滤规则,可以考虑使用正则表达式或第三方库,如nltk(自然语言处理库)。
在腾讯云中,可以使用以下相关产品来支持文本过滤和处理:
产品链接:https://cloud.tencent.com/product/cms
产品链接:https://cloud.tencent.com/product/nlp
请注意,以上提到的腾讯云产品仅作为示例,并非推荐或推广。在实际使用时,应根据具体需求和情况选择适合的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云